Genres:
1. Touch to view the genres on
the USB.
2. Touch a genre to view a list of
artists.
3. Touch an artist to view albums
by that artist.
4. Touch an album to view songs
on the album.
5. Touch a song to start playback.
Composers:
1. Touch to view the composers
on the USB.
2. Touch a Composer to view a
list of albums by that
composer.
3. Touch an album or All Songs to
view a list of songs.
4. Touch a song from the list to
begin playback.
Folders:
1. Touch to view the directories
on the USB.
2. Touch a folder to view a list of
all files.
3. Touch a file from the list to
begin playback.
Podcasts : Touch to view the
podcasts on the connected Apple
device and get a list of podcast
episodes.
Audiobooks:
1. Touch to view the audiobooks
stored on the Apple device.
2. Touch an audiobook to get a
list of chapters.
3. Touch the chapter from the list
to begin playback.
File System and Naming
File systems supported by the USB
may include:
FAT32
NTFS
HFS+
The songs, artists, albums, and
genres are taken from the file s
song information and are only
displayed if present. The radio

displays the file name as the track
name if the song information is not
available.

Storing and Recalling Media
Favorites
To store media favorites, touch
Browse to display a list of media
types.
Touch one of the following Browse
options to save a favorite:
Playlists : Touch
next to any
playlist to store the playlist as a
favorite. Touch a saved favorite to
recall a favorite playlist. The first
song in the playlist begins to play.
Artists : Touch
next to any artist
to store the artist as a favorite.
Touch a saved favorite to recall a
favorite artist. The first song in the
artist list begins to play.
